We will be arriving Friday afternoon and paddling various sections of the New River Sat, Sun, and Mon. They will be 6-12 mile sections with mostly Class I riffles. Some sections are rocky, and others are deeper. Boats with rudders are not recommended as they can get caught on the rocks and break off. A 11-14 ft hard-shell recreation boat is perfect.
Saturday night potluck. Bring your favorite dish, plate, bowl, and utensils.
A rain jacket, and easy-up in case of rain are recommended. Wearing a life jacket is mandatory for this trip. No drinking while on the river, but afterwards is ok.
